Polish rhythmic gymnast


Malgorzata Lawrynowicz (born 15 December 1988 in Wejherowo) is a Polish group rhythmic gymnast representing her nation at international competitions.

She participated at the 2004 Summer Olympics in the all-around event together with Justyna Banasiak, Martyna Dąbkowska, Alexandra Wójcik, Anna Mrozińska and Aleksandra Zawistowska finishing 10th.[1] She competed at world championships, including at the 2005 and 2007 World Rhythmic Gymnastics Championships.[2]
